The Customer Excellence Coordinator partners with TravelCenters of America (TA) Franchise and Fleet Sales teams to execute business development initiatives and deliver an excellent customer experience. In this fast-paced, highly collaborative role, you will coordinate cross-functional activities, maintain project documentation, support existing customers, and help enable new account growth. You will work directly with bp teams and external customers to turn sales strategy into action, strengthen operational excellence, and grow the brand across multiple channels.
